Coremetrics is an option for businesses looking to optimize online marketing efforts through analytics. Founded in May 1999, the company provides solutions to enhance marketing performance and yield high returns on online marketing investment.
The company offers the only web analytics platform that stores the clickstream of both customers and visitors to create LIVE (Lifetime Individual Visitor Experience) profiles. Coremetrics, with the help of LIVE profiles, allows businesses to see how visitors interact with sites and know whether their marketing campaigns are boosting traffic and sales. This helps them understand what customers want and pinpoint exactly where their campaign is going wrong. After identifying consumer behavior, Coremetrics integrates this data with digital marketing applications to target customers through intelligent marketing campaigns.
Coremetrics’ Software as a Service (SaaS) applications, including search and email marketing, generate high ROI on marketing investments. In 2007, the company introduced several new products—Marketing Attribution with 3D Marketing Analytics, Coremetrics 2008, Coremetrics SMB Solutions and LIVEmail 2.0—to its suite.
Customers use Coremetrics also for its visual representation capabilities to present data on online strategy and performance to stakeholders. Coremetrics also has a product that automates keyword performance management and implements intelligent bidding strategies to optimize spending on paid search terms for search engine marketing.

Today, the company provides its expertise to more than 1,000 online businesses worldwide, with more than 87% percent of global customers confirming an ROI within 12 weeks and a claimed “$15 billion in ROI” this year. Coremetics announced over 70% growth in new business in 2007 and 61% annual growth over the past five years. Our estimate of the company’s revenue is in the $30-$40 Million range. The company was chosen by AlwaysOn Media as one of the Top 100 Private Companies award winners.
Coremetrics has raised a total of $153 million so far. It had raised $2 million in seed capital from investors including Constantin Partners, Garage.com and Selby Venture Partners; $14 million venture debt financing from Western Technology Investments; $15 million in a second round of financing from Highland Capital Partners and Accel Partners; $31 million in a third round of financing from Accel Partners and Highland Capital Partners; $31 million in a fourth round of financing from FTVentures, Accel Partners and Highland Capital Partners; and $60 million in a fifth round of financing from 3i, Accel Partners, FTVentures and Highland Capital Partners in April 2008.
Coremetrics managed to get through nuclear winter between 2000-2004, which cost them cash. Looks like investors supported them all through, and now they are starting to hit their stride, as another nuclear winter starts to set in. With $153 Million already invested in the company, they are in the same boat as Biz360, looking for an exit in a slow, dry market.
I maintain, that this is a perfect market for engineering roll-ups, and it looks like there are enough “trunks” in the web and marketing analytics space, that funds sitting on large piles of cash should look at putting them together. Perhaps the gating item would be the unrealistic expectations of investors who have stuck around for 9+ years in the company.
